Just keep in mind cost of installation, which often is around $300 for a swap, or more for installation from scratch (with ducting and exhaust on your roof). Also compare noise levels. I recently had a Sirius Canopy Rangehood installed which has its engine in the roof, making it far more quiet. Previously, we could not hold a conversation while it was on.
